Output 343da88bd8b012cd30dbd96ad0297f75fccfa20bbe7534a6b772dcacf02ec27e:8

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3a14c9d791c17f10cd09d610eb1dce7b5c1761 OP_EQUAL
address
MEfdpBJjNGy1JKJvSQPAvzDxovaawuMSX5
transaction
343da88bd8b012cd30dbd96ad0297f75fccfa20bbe7534a6b772dcacf02ec27e
spent
true